IP查询
查询
你查询的IP:[122.51.245.116] 地理位置:中国–上海–上海
最新查询
119.112.72.22
114.64.156.75
60.212.16.193
60.247.247.21
60.200.236.225
123.244.29.144
125.96.106.178
124.112.56.170
210.52.160.203
122.51.245.116
203.90.128.148
202.170.128.195
116.16.68.225
117.80.219.72
221.8.89.141
117.80.237.11
202.91.128.243
220.231.188.37
210.56.192.119
119.31.192.149
159.226.205.49
203.135.96.88
219.242.148.237
202.95.252.88
58.192.239.58
118.66.203.130
117.22.36.16
120.80.18.28
58.24.6.13
202.170.128.43
220.152.128.53